THE INFLUENCE OF ORGANIZATIONAL COMMITMENT AND MOTIVATION ON LECTURER PERFORMANCE OF PAMULANG UNIVERSITY

Abstract

This study aims to determine the effect of organizational commitment and motivation on lecturer performance of Pamulang University. The research method used is quantitative. The number of samples used is 200 respondents with the Slovin formula, and the sample technique used is proporsionate random sampling. Analytical methods used are multiple linear regression, consist of descriptive analysis, validity test, reliability test, classical assumption test, partial test, simultaneous test and test of determination. Result of research proves organizational commitment have significant effect to lecturer performance equal to 0,485. Motivation has a positive and significant effect on lecturer's performance of 0.304. Simultaneously commitment and motivation have a significant effect on performance with contribution of 44.5%
